S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ION: The environmental evaluation of this federally assisted action indicates that the project will not cause significant local, regional, or national impacts on the environment. As a result of these findings, Donald W. Gohmert, State Conservationist, has determined that the preparation and review of an environmental impact statement are not necessary for this project. The project concerns the erosion protection and stabilization of a portion of the levee along the north bank of Falgout Canal. The planned works of improvement include the construction of wave dampening devices and installation of vegetative plantings on the levee berm along the canal bank. The wave dampening structures will reduce the erosive energy of marine-traffic-induced waves to allow the establishment of planted and naturally succeeding vegetation to stabilize the levee and reduce its rate of erosion.
